Power Project Breaks for the Summer

This Thursday, May 23 will be the last day of the Power Project. We are celebrating with students and parents with a day of fun. We'll set up the Wii with games, show a movie in the teen lounge, have arts and crafts with Randi and eat pizza!

We are very happy to report on our progress with the Summer of Service program. The program begins June 24 and will run from 9 am to 3:30 pm Mondays through Thursdays. So far we have three interns and ten Youth Service Workers who will be helping. Fun activities include a tennis camp, greening club, arts and crafts, academic instruction and service learning opportunities. Free lunches are provided by the Baltimore Housing Office of Community Services.
